Alex Charrington
After graduating from Newcastle University in 2005 I became resident artist at xsite architecture as part of Arts Council’s Artist Placement programme in 2006. Since then I have kept a studio at Foundry Lane, continuing my practice in painting. From this platform I have exhibited with organisations such as Locus Plus and Baltic Centre for contemporary Art. Outside the gallery space I have worked with Commissions North and The Sponsors Club for Arts and Business to complete two large-scale public art commissions for Gateshead College and Newcastle Building Society. During the start of 2009 I received a Journal Culture Award and was selected to exhibit in the Northern Print Biennale; the UK’s biggest overview of print for two decades.
